Brim's Story
Brim is a handsome 1-year-old boy who may have started out as an outdoor tough guy, but he’s discovered that life has some pretty wonderful perks. ?? These days, he’s learning to appreciate the softer side of things — including attention, affection, and having a comfortable place to relax.<br/><br/>There’s something sweet about watching a cat realize that he doesn’t always have to be on guard. Brim has discovered that people can be friends, love can be pretty great, and a cozy place to call home is something worth having.<br/><br/>Now he’s ready to leave his tough-guy days behind and find a family where he can continue learning just how good life can be. Give him a little patience, a lot of love, and a comfortable spot to call his own, and Brim may surprise you with just how sweet he can be.<br/><br/>If you’re looking for a handsome guy with a soft side waiting to shine through, Brim might just be your guy. ??<br/><br/>Our cat adoption fee is $110 and includes his neuter surgery, microchipping, age-appropriate vaccinations, and preventatives.
